Description
Positioned within the highly desirable Angmering-on-Sea Private Estate, this substantial five-bedroom detached home enjoys a privileged setting in Golden Acre, a private road leading directly to the beach. Just 300 yards from the seafront, the property combines coastal serenity with versatile family living, offering a rare opportunity in this prestigious enclave. Its location is perfect for outdoor enthusiasts and dog walkers, with the wide greensward at the end of the road providing a wonderful open space to enjoy all year round.
Brought to the market for the first time since its construction in the 1980s, the home has been lovingly maintained by the current owners and now presents excellent scope for personalisation.
A welcoming hallway introduces the accommodation, leading into a generous living room. Bathed in natural light from its bay window, the space is centred around a feature brick fireplace and exudes a warm, homely atmosphere. Glazed double doors open into the dining room, which in turn leads through to a sunroom overlooking the rear garden — a bright and versatile retreat throughout the seasons.
The kitchen, adjoining a separate utility room, is well sized and perfectly positioned for reimagining into a modern open-plan arrangement if desired. A cloakroom and integral access to the garage add to the practicality of the ground floor. Upstairs, the principal bedroom suite is spacious, complete with a contemporary en-suite shower room. Four further bedrooms provide excellent versatility, whether as doubles, children’s rooms, guest spaces or a home office. These are served by a modern family bathroom with a walk-in shower.
The house also benefits from excellent storage throughout, with built-in cupboards and wardrobes in several rooms, as well as a loft accessible from the landing, ensuring practicality matches the generous proportions.
The property is set well back from the road, approached via a wide block-paved driveway that provides generous parking alongside the integral garage. To the rear, a mature enclosed garden offers both privacy and space, with established planting, a central lawn, a useful shed and convenient side access from the driveway.
Golden Acre is regarded as one of the most desirable addresses within the Angmering-on-Sea Estate, desired for its exclusivity and direct access to the beach. East Preston village is within easy reach, providing local shops, cafés, and restaurants, while nearby Rustington offers a wider range of amenities to include a superb range of shops, bars, restaurants and a Waitrose. Angmering mainline station provides direct links to London Victoria, Brighton, and Gatwick Airport, with the A259 and A27 ensuring excellent road connections along the south coast.
This chain free property provides a rare chance to secure a substantial coastal home in one of West Sussex’s most sought-after private estates, with generous proportions, excellent potential, and a lifestyle defined by sea air, open spaces and tranquility.
